Clay roof leak repair services involve identifying and fixing leaks that develop in roofs constructed with clay tiles. These repairs typically include inspecting the roof for damaged or cracked tiles, replacing broken pieces, and sealing any gaps or joints that may allow water intrusion. Skilled contractors utilize specialized tools and materials to ensure that the repairs restore the roof’s integrity and prevent further leaks. Proper repair work is essential to maintaining the roof’s durability and protecting the underlying structure from water damage.
Leaks in clay roofs can lead to a variety of problems, including water stains on ceilings, mold growth, rotting wood, and structural deterioration. Over time, persistent leaks can compromise the stability of the roof and the building’s interior. Repair services help to address these issues by stopping water infiltration at its source, preventing further damage, and extending the lifespan of the roof. Timely repairs can also reduce the risk of costly repairs in the future caused by water-related deterioration.

What causes clay roof leaks? Clay roof leaks can be caused by cracked or broken tiles, damaged flashing, or shifting roof structures that create gaps allowing water intrusion.
How can I tell if my clay roof has a leak? Signs of a leak include water stains on ceilings or walls, mold growth, and missing or damaged tiles on the roof surface.
What repair options are available for clay roof leaks? Local pros may offer tile replacement, sealing of cracks, or flashing repairs to resolve leaks effectively.
Is it better to repair or replace a damaged clay roof? Repair is often suitable for minor damage, while extensive issues might require a full roof replacement; a consultation with a local expert can help determine the best approach.
How long do clay roof leak repairs typically take? The duration of repairs depends on the extent of the damage but generally can be completed within a few hours to a couple of days by experienced contractors.
